Town of Ramapo Honors Brewer Fire Engine Co. No. 1 (Monsey Fire Dept) for Heroic Double Rescue

The Town of Ramapo formally honored Brewer Fire Engine Co. No. 1 (Monsey Fire Dept) on Wednesday night, presenting the company with a Certificate of Recognition for their extraordinary actions during two highly technical rescues carried out on the morning of May 12, 2025.

The honor follows last week’s praise after Monsey firefighters successfully saved two workers in separate, complex rescue incidents just hours apart. As reported by Monsey Scoop, more than 30 members of Brewer Fire Engine Co. No. 1 (Monsey Fire Dept) responded to the emergencies, utilizing rope systems, specialized technical-rescue equipment, and seamless coordination to safely extract and save both victims.

During Wednesday night’s Town Board meeting, Supervisor Michael Specht and the Ramapo Town Board commended the company for its exceptional professionalism and lifesaving skill. Supervisor Specht told Monsey Scoop that “thanks to the heroic and coordinated efforts of the more than 30 firefighters who worked seamlessly to perform highly technical rescues, the two victims survived.”

Town officials noted that the recognition highlights not only the heroism shown that morning but also the rigorous training and dedication that define Brewer Fire Engine Co. No. 1 (Monsey Fire Dept).

The certificate was presented before an audience of families, supporters, and community leaders, underscoring the community’s deep appreciation for Monsey’s firefighters and their unwavering commitment to saving lives.
